Why Visual Geometry Learning Matters
Geometry is one of those subjects where seeing really is understanding.
The UK education guidance on spatial reasoning explains that learners build mathematical understanding by working with shape, size, position, movement, and objects in space. In simple words, when students interact with shapes and relationships, they start developing the mental skills needed for geometry problem-solving later on.
That’s probably why lightweight geometry tools can be helpful. They reduce the gap between the rule and the picture. Between the formula and the “ohhh, now I get it” moment.
Here’s what strong geometry learning usually depends on:
- recognizing 2D and 3D shapes clearly
- understanding how lines, points, and angles relate
- building spatial reasoning through visual practice
- using repetition without making the lesson feel boring
- solving problems step by step instead of guessing
